Kids coming to Rehoboth Beach will soon find out that the Boardwalk is the life of the town.  Lots of fun for young ones like me.  But there is one place where the whole family will enjoy.  That is Funland located at 6 Delaware Avenue and the Boardwalk.  There are a lot of young kids attractions but the thrill rides that the older ones like, are also there.  It opens daily at 10 a.m. until 11:30 p.m.  The website is http://www.funlandrehoboth.com.
